• 카테고리

    질문 & 답변
  • 세부 분야

    알고리즘 · 자료구조

  • 해결 여부

    미해결

이 문제도 섹션6의 동전교환 문제처럼

23.02.22 23:02 작성 23.02.22 23:05 수정 조회수 206

0

DFS로 풀 수 있는 문제인가요??

개념이 레벨로 답을 찾는게 비슷해보여서요

답변 1

답변을 작성해보세요.

0

안녕하세요^^

송아지 찾기는 BFS로 해결합니다.

이유를 알수잇나요?

보통 최단거리, 최소횟수 등을 구하라고 할 때 BFS로 해결합니다. 한 번만에 갈 수 있는곳 모두 탐색하고 목표지점이 없으면 두 번만에 갈 수 있는 곳 모두 탐색하고 목표지점이 없으면 세 번만에 갈 수 있는 곳 모두 탐색하고 .... 뭐 이런식으로 최단거리 레벨탐색을 하다 목표지점이 발견되면 바로 멈추는 알고리즘을 써야 합니다.